    This tutorial is a classic stage ballet bun referred to as the "Balanchine Style". I do my hair like this in any ballet that calls for a normal, high bun, such as Sleeping Beauty or the Nutcracker. It gives your head a really beautiful shape from the audience.

    Hi Katie! As for suggestions, this one goes for girls like me with long, curly, abundant, and VERY thick hair (also a great idea for girls with LAYERED hair). For years I had problems with my bun because it was very hard to twist and pin in place. And whenever I did, it just looked out-of-center and huge, just not at all flattering or appealing. So I began searching for other easier and faster ways to make my bun (I had to use about 30 minutes of my time just to be sure I could make my bun). And finally I found my perfect ballet bun! So it's actually two buns: First I put half my hair up and secure with a hair tie. I make the first bun with this pony and secure with bobby pins. Next I brush the bottom half of my hair to one side and upwards and twist around the first bun, securing with pins as I go. And finally the hair net. It looks very appealing and can be used as a high, middle, or low bun. NOTE: Much easier to do and looks better when hair is parted down the middle. Thanks Katie!

    • @Tintenfischchen
      @Tintenfischchen 9 лет назад

      +Maureen Seel I used to have layered hair for a very long time and I either used lots of pins (make sure they match the colour of your hair) and hairspray (and the old toothbrush+hairspray method) or a hairband (again, make sure it matches the colour of your hair).
      For the bun itself, you can use a hairnet (and again, same colour, you don't want anyone to see that there's anything in your hair), it keeps the ends of your hair that stick out of the bun down.
